Course Content

• Transgressive Poetics: Theory and History
• Language as Violence: Deconstruction and the Body in Poetry
• The Ethics of Transgression: Exploring Boundaries and Responsibility
• Experimental Forms and Avant-Garde Traditions
• Postmodernism and the Poetics of the Uncanny
• Gender, Sexuality, and Transgressive Poetic Voices
• Race, Class, and the Politics of Transgressive Poetry
• Digital Poetry and New Media Aesthetics
• Publishing and Promoting Transgressive Poetry
